Subject: How to pre-allocate a 4GB File?


How to pre-allocate a 4GB File in a system with several 2.3 GB dasds?

We're looking for a way to be able to create a single file slightly
larger than 4Gbytes (to test some logic in the code which has been
known to break on ports where seek offsets go over 32-bits).

Or is the largest file we can ever make around 2.3Gbytes ?
